She had the perfect recipe for success—until he added a dash of chaos. Lexie only wanted to build her catering business, not get tangled up with a rough-and-tumble motorcycle club. But when a chance meeting at Costco leads her to cater an Exiled Reapers’ cookout, she finds herself caught in the club’s business and the arms of their handsome enforcer.
Bear lives by the protect the club, no attachments, no weakness. But from the moment he meets Lexie, her kindness and quiet strength undo him. She’s everything he shouldn’t want and everything he can’t stop thinking about.
When an attack on the club pulls Lexie into the crossfire, Bear will do whatever it takes to keep her safe. As secrets surface and danger closes in, Lexie will have to trust the one man capable of breaking down her walls and just hope he doesn’t break her heart in the process.

Lexie seizes an opportunity to do the catering for the Exiled Reapers’ barbecue when she meets Bear at a well-known, members-only, big box store whose name starts with a C. Instalove over food samples at the store. She then proceeds to make a metric crapton of sides, plus burgers, dogs, and vegetarian options. Don’t read this book on an empty stomach like I did, lemme tell ya. It all sounded delish. Speaking of delish, there’s Bear, whose very presence makes my Kindle sweat. And the man is absolutely determined that his Pixie will be his ol lady. There’s drama, of course, but not the other-woman kind of drama. The plot involves a rival MC moving in on the Exiled Reapers’ territory and selling illegal, laced substances causing ODs. And some serious violence against a club member whom Lexie finds bleeding behind a dumpster. There are overarching plot elements, but not a cliffhanger. The plot has some unexpected twists, and there are some excellent side characters who help make the story even better. I enjoyed every minute reading this book, and I can hardly wait until the next one comes out. Book is SAFE. Heat is EXPLICIT, and features a VIRGIN HEROINE. TRIGGERS include violence, blood, threatened SA, language, and discussion of illegal substances. TROPES include Food Is Love, Found Family, Former Foster Child, Instalove, 1%, and That’s Not My Leg.
